Where can I get a copy of a birth or death certificate or a copy of my Marriage License?

Rensselaer County Map
Unfortunately, birth or death certificates as well as Marriage licenses are not filed in the Rensselaer County Clerk’s office. Copies of birth or death certificates may be obtained either through the NYS Department of Health or the town or city clerk’s office where the person was born and/or died. Marriage licenses are also issued by city or town clerks and may be obtained from the office of the clerk who originally issued the marriage license.

Can I change my name on my Birth or Marriage Certificate?

FAQs
No. You may not change your name on Birth Certificates, Marriage Certificates or Decree Absolutes. Your Deed Poll document should be kept with your Birth Certificate to prove your name change.
